一款Material Design风格的高完成度短视频Android应用,结合当下主流开发框架。

晨曦 Aurora



简介

【晨曦 Aurora】是一个短视频推荐App,结合当下Dagger2+MVP+RxJava2+Retrofit2+Glide等主流框架开发(主要由[MVPArms]提供快速搭建)并对AOP做了一些实现(参考自[T-MVP])。

下载地址

Fir.im: https://fir.im/chenxi


一款Material Design风格的高完成度短视频Android应用,结合当下主流开发框架。_第1张图片
二维码

截图


一款Material Design风格的高完成度短视频Android应用,结合当下主流开发框架。_第2张图片
一款Material Design风格的高完成度短视频Android应用,结合当下主流开发框架。_第3张图片

技术要点

MVPArms 一个整合了大量主流开源项目高度可配置化的 Android MVP 快速集成框架

参考部分T-MVP的AOP实现

GSYVideoPlayer 视频播放器

BaseRecyclerViewAdapterHelper

Matisse

greenDAO

FileDownloader

appbarlayout-spring-behavior

Tinker热修复

Wheather 炫酷动画

声明

【晨曦 Aurora】是本人的练手项目,非官方版本,仅作学习交流之用,数据来源于开眼视频,数据接口是自己抓包获取(非正规渠道到),请勿用于商业用途,原作公司拥有所有权利。

LICENSE


Copyright 2017 [email protected]

Licensed under the Apache License, Version 2.0 (the "License");

you may not use this file except in compliance with the License.

You may obtain a copy of the License at

http://www.apache.org/licenses/LICENSE-2.0

Unless required by applicable law or agreed to in writing, software

distributed under the License is distributed on an "AS IS" BASIS,

W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.

See the License for the specific language governing permissions and

limitations under the License.

你可能感兴趣的:(一款Material Design风格的高完成度短视频Android应用,结合当下主流开发框架。)